Handover for the Quillfarm transcoding fleet. Plugin authors: workers pull jobs from the splice queue; your codec hooks must be idempotent. GPU nodes drain nightly. Don't assume output ordering. Manifest schema v3 is frozen until spring. Sandbox creds rotate weekly; the fallback unlock for the plugin sandbox uses the recovery passphrase below.

recovery phrase for yajof-bagap: oliwyn-ulaael

## Deployment

Querent's planner regressed after the 4.2 optimizer merge: join reordering picks hash joins on small dimension tables, tanking latency on the Ostermark replicas. We pin the planner to the 4.1 heuristics at deploy time until the fix ships. Deploy via the standard rollout script; do not hand-edit nodes. Verify the pinned flags post-deploy with the status endpoint. The deploy-time settings that enforce the pin are listed below.

settings of yawif-yafop:
[druys]
port = 9000
region = south-3
host = druys.zemvarsoft.internal
team = frador
timeout_ms = 3000
retries = 4

## Request Tracing Onboarding

All services at Quillhaven emit spans to the Tracewright collector, which stitches cross-service requests into a single timeline. For your review: spans are signed at the edge gateway, propagated via the `x-qh-trace` header, and verified by the collector before ingestion. Sampling is 10% in production and 100% in staging. To run the collector locally, copy `.env.sample` to `.env` and set `TRACEWRIGHT_ENDPOINT` first. Immediately below that, add the collector's signing secret on its own line:

sealed setting: LEDGER_TOKEN20=6148d35bbb480b0ab79e

## Support

The Bramblewick firmware update channel pushes signed images to devices over the Fernhollow OTA service. Contractors should test against the `beta` channel only; `stable` promotions require two sign-offs from the firmware leads. Devices check for updates every six hours, and a failed flash automatically rolls back to the last verified image. Logs from failed updates are retained for 30 days in the diagnostics bucket. If you hit a channel access issue or a stuck rollout, send details to the address below.

billing contact of yaduf-yawig = holath.pramir@nelvrocorp.corp